Output 333cbc860d00164a2bdd032c44834b0d0074ed47770c347ae858d23a27209346:9

value
383695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faafdd3f3f4b6ee5759cda7edebfd52db2083786 OP_EQUAL
address
3QYXXmENQbWrUmYDfQ1aW3vYc11N3UuiiH
transaction
333cbc860d00164a2bdd032c44834b0d0074ed47770c347ae858d23a27209346
spent
true